TB_SAVERESTORE Nachricht
Senden Sie diese Nachricht, um das Speichern oder Wiederherstellen eines Symbolleistenzustands zu initiieren.
Parameter
-
wParam
-
Speichern oder Wiederherstellen des Flags. Wenn dieser Parameter TRUE ist, werden die Informationen gespeichert. Wenn es FALSE ist, werden die Informationen wiederhergestellt.
-
lParam
-
Zeiger auf eine TBSAVEPARAMS-Struktur , die den Registrierungsschlüssel, den Unterschlüssel und den Wertnamen für die Statusinformationen der Symbolleiste angibt.
Rückgabewert
Kein Rückgabewert.
Bemerkungen
Für Version 4.72 und früher muss das übergeordnete Fenster des Symbolleistensteuerelements einen Handler für den TBN_GETBUTTONINFO Benachrichtigungscode implementieren, um diese Meldung zum Speichern oder Wiederherstellen einer Symbolleiste zu verwenden. Die Symbolleiste gibt diese Benachrichtigung aus, um Informationen zu den einzelnen Schaltflächen abzurufen, während sie wiederhergestellt wird.
Version 5.80 enthält eine neue Option zum Speichern/Wiederherstellen. Zu Beginn des Prozesses und während jede Schaltfläche gespeichert oder wiederhergestellt wird, erhält Ihre Anwendung eine TBN_SAVE- oder TBN_RESTORE-Benachrichtigung . Um diese Option zu verwenden, müssen Sie Benachrichtigungshandler implementieren, um der Shell die Bitmap- und Zustandsinformationen bereitzustellen, die sie zum erfolgreichen Speichern oder Wiederherstellen des Symbolleistenzustands benötigt.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) |
Windows Vista [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) |
Windows Server 2003 [nur Desktop-Apps] |
Header |
|
Unicode- und ANSI-Name |
TB_SAVERESTOREW (Unicode) und TB_SAVERESTOREA (ANSI) |